数控加工球头编程程序是现代制造业中不可或缺的一部分,它涉及到高精度、高效率的加工工艺。在本文中,我们将从专业角度深入探讨数控加工球头编程程序的设计与实现。
数控加工球头编程程序的核心在于对球头加工路径的精确规划。球头加工通常采用端面铣削和球面铣削两种方式,编程时需根据球头的形状、尺寸和加工要求进行合理规划。以下将从以下几个方面进行详细阐述。
一、球头加工路径规划
1. 确定球头加工参数:球头加工参数包括球头直径、球头高度、加工余量等。这些参数将直接影响加工路径的设计。
2. 确定加工顺序:根据球头加工参数,确定端面铣削和球面铣削的加工顺序。通常情况下,先进行端面铣削,再进行球面铣削。
3. 设计加工路径:根据加工顺序,设计端面铣削和球面铣削的加工路径。加工路径应尽量保证加工效率,同时避免刀具与工件发生碰撞。
二、球头加工编程方法
1. 选用合适的编程语言:数控加工球头编程通常采用G代码、M代码等编程语言。根据加工设备和机床要求,选择合适的编程语言。
2. 编写端面铣削程序:端面铣削程序主要包括刀具路径、切削参数、进给速度等。编写时需注意刀具与工件的相对位置,确保加工精度。
3. 编写球面铣削程序:球面铣削程序主要包括刀具路径、切削参数、进给速度等。编写时需注意球面加工的几何关系,确保加工精度。
4. 编写辅助程序:辅助程序主要包括刀具更换、冷却液开启、工件夹紧等。编写时需确保机床运行安全、稳定。
三、球头加工编程优化
1. 提高编程效率:通过优化编程方法,减少编程时间。例如,采用循环语句、子程序等编程技巧。
2. 提高加工精度:在编程过程中,充分考虑球头加工的几何关系,确保加工精度。
3. 降低加工成本:通过优化编程,减少刀具磨损、提高加工效率,从而降低加工成本。
4. 提高机床利用率:合理规划加工路径,确保机床在加工过程中充分发挥性能。
数控加工球头编程程序在球头加工过程中起着至关重要的作用。通过合理规划加工路径、选用合适的编程语言、编写高效的编程代码,可以确保球头加工的高精度、高效率。在实际应用中,还需不断优化编程方法,提高加工质量和降低成本。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。